I enjoy finding my semi-precious stones in nature. Sometimes purchasing items from areas I've not yet traveled to. I am a beginner lapidary worker.
Some tools I use are a rotary and vibratory tumbler, as well as a Hi-tech 8" inch slant cabber. My husband works with me too. He's the best. We recently acquired a ten inch tile saw and understand it is not necessarily the best tool in lapidary work, but it is what we could afford as beginners.
Being beginners, we have started with wire wraps for our stones for our creation process. It would be great to learn how to best shape our stones and learn how to set them in other setting materials such as silver or gold or even threads used for macreme.
